The agreement in 1944 established centralized monetary management rules between Australia, Japan, the United States, Canada, and a number of Western European countries. Essentially, the world's economy remained in disarray after The second world war, so 730 delegates from 44 Allied countries gathered in New Hampshire in a hotel called Bretton Woods. Nixon Shock.

Treasury department authorities Harry Dexter White. Numerous historians think the closed-door Bretton Woods conference centralized the whole world's financial system (Euros). On the conference's final day, Bretton Woods delegates codified a code of guidelines for the world's financial system and conjured up the World Bank Group and the IMF. Essentially, due to the fact that the U.S. controlled more than two-thirds of the world's gold, the system would depend on gold and the U.S. dollar. However, Richard Nixon stunned the world when he got rid of the gold part out of the Bretton Woods pact in August 1971. As soon as the Bretton Woods system was up and running, a variety of individuals criticized the plan and said the Bretton Woods conference and subsequent developments reinforced world inflation.

The editorialist was Henry Hazlitt and his short articles like "End the IMF" were exceptionally controversial to the status quo. In the editorial, Hazlitt stated that he composed thoroughly about how the introduction of the IMF had actually triggered massive national currency devaluations. Hazlitt described the British pound lost a 3rd of its worth overnight in 1949. "In the years from completion of 1952 to the end of 1962, 43 leading currencies diminished," the economist detailed back in 1963. "The U.S. dollar revealed a loss in internal purchasing power of 12 percent, the British pound of 25 percent, the French franc of 30 percent.
